High-valley weddings here mean aspen groves, river meadows, and small guest lists that eat like big ones. The menu travels the passes without losing a degree.
Build the buffet like the locals do: pick an entree pair (tri-tip and chicken at $27.99, ribs and chicken at $25.99, or up to filet and lobster at market price), choose three sides and a bread, then decide on china versus the included plasticware. Tax, labor, and gratuity ride on top; the quote spells all of it out.
Full service means the crew handles setup, buffet staffing, and the teardown while the dance floor fills. The nine-tap Mobile Pub can pour beside the buffet, and the food truck covers late-night rounds when receptions run long.
